2010-06-22 4 views

Répondre

0

Vous pouvez utiliser le rapport CROSSTAB OU vous pouvez placer des lignes distinctes pour chaque colonne.

0

Vous pouvez réaliser de deux façons:

  • Vous pouvez remplir les champs dans le fichier jrxml en utilisant la source de données personnalisée ou JDBC source de données, par laquelle nous pouvons spécifier les noms de champs et la cartographie des champs et des itérations à travers les champs.

Référez ce lien http://www.coderanch.com/t/63568/open-source/Creating-Data-Table-Jasper-Report

  • Sinon vous pouvez utiliser des sous-rapports pour réaliser cette tâche. En utilisant des sous-rapports vous pouvez facilement remplir la structure de la même façon que je l'ai dit précédemment, différence entre la méthode précédente et la précédente, nous pouvons avoir une seule table dans la page, mais en utilisant des sous-rapports.

Référez ce lien http://www.coderanch.com/t/92938/java/Creating-custom-datasource-Jasper-Reports

Questions connexes